Central Gazette Name Change Service in Jharkhand

The core service. A change of name published in Part IV of the Gazette of India, accepted everywhere in India and by foreign missions.

Fits this case

Your first name or whole name is changing, or the new spelling exists on no document you hold, such as a numerology-driven change, a conversion, or a name chosen by personal preference. Also where an institution has asked for a gazette in writing.

Does not fit

The six UIDAI no-gazette categories for Aadhaar: typographical mistakes, transliteration, regional language updates, marriage, divorce or adoption changes, initials, and name order. Those need the supporting document only.

What we deliver

The affidavit, both newspaper pages, the CD certificate and Word soft copy, the request letter to the Controller of Publications, and the proforma in two copies headed "No. ADVT IV /", signed in your old name with two witnesses. Delivered to Civil Lines, Delhi 110054 in your name. Published PDF sent with the record update checklist.

Government fee commonly Rs 1,100 for an adult, on BharatKosh in your name, revised each financial year and non-refundable. Publication commonly 30 to 45 days. The Jharkhand Gazette, printed at the Government Press in Doranda, Ranchi, publishes Government notifications only and has no route for this, which is why the file goes to Delhi. As reported, it stopped printing personal name changes in July 2025 and the practice is under inquiry.

Name Change Affidavit Drafting and Notarisation in Jharkhand

The first paper in every file, and the one everything else copies from.

Fits this case

Every gazette file. Also the standalone one-and-the-same-person affidavit, where two properly issued documents carry two spellings of your name and a bank, employer or college will accept a sworn statement that both are you.

Does not fit

Boards, passport counters, recruitment panels and UIDAI for a major change usually do not accept an affidavit alone. If that is where your problem sits, the affidavit is step one of a gazette file, not the answer by itself.

What we deliver

The affidavit typed on non-judicial stamp paper with a verification clause, stating old name, new name, father's or husband's name, address and reason, and the child's date of birth for a minor. Read back to you letter by letter, then sworn before a notary in your district.

Cost is the stamp paper and the notary's charge, commonly Rs 100 to Rs 500 in Jharkhand, passed on at actual cost. The Department expects the affidavit to be reasonably fresh at filing, so we do not swear it months before the file is ready.

Newspaper Name Change Notice in Jharkhand, Hindi and English

Two dailies, identical wording, complete original pages collected for the file.

Fits this case

Every gazette file. Also on its own: Passport Seva accepts two newspaper notices as an alternative to the gazette for a change of name, provided two documents already carry the new name.

Which papers

One Hindi daily and one English daily circulating in Jharkhand. The Ranchi editions of the big Hindi dailies and the English dailies with a Jharkhand edition all work. We choose by cost and by how quickly the office issues the complete page. Never a weekly.

What we deliver

The notice booked in both papers with the same wording, the proof checked before it prints, and the complete original pages, masthead and date visible, collected and scanned. Cuttings are not accepted by the Department, so we never send cuttings.

Newspaper charges commonly Rs 800 to Rs 4,000 for both, passed on at actual cost. The Department's adult guideline mentions one daily; we recommend two and say why: a second notice costs a few hundred rupees and a returned file costs six weeks and the fee.

Public Notice for a Wrongly Written Name on Certificates

The Jharkhand service. A different wording from a change of name, and the one most often needed here.

Fits this case

Your name is misprinted on a JAC Class 10 or 12 certificate, a university degree or another certificate, and the issuing office cannot correct it because its own register carries the same wrong spelling. Also a parent's name wrongly written on the same certificates.

Does not fit

Where one record is the odd one out and the issuing office can correct it against your Class 10 certificate. That is a counter correction, no gazette. We check this first.

What we deliver

A PUBLIC NOTICE proforma that names each certificate in turn and quotes each wrong spelling exactly as printed, punctuation included, then states the actual and correct name. Never "hitherto known as" wording, which says you chose a new name and gets a correction rejected.

Illustrative wording: "PUBLIC NOTICE. I, Sunil Tirkey, son of Mangra Tirkey, residing at Gumla, Jharkhand, declare that my name has been wrongly written as SUNIL TIRKI in my JAC Class 10 certificate and as SUNEEL TIRKEY in my Class 12 certificate, whereas my actual and correct name is SUNIL TIRKEY, which may be amended accordingly." Not a real client.

Government fee commonly Rs 1,350 (Rs 1,100 plus Rs 250 with an undertaking), on BharatKosh, revised each financial year. One notice can cover several certificates and, for a family, several members.

Minor Name Change in Jharkhand, Through a Parent or Guardian

Fits this case

A child under 18 whose name is changing: a chosen new name, a name after adoption, or a name that has to be settled before a JAC result is declared.

Does not fit

A spelling on the school record that the school can correct against its admission register, or an Aadhaar correction inside the six no-gazette categories.

What we deliver

The affidavit stating the child's date of birth, both newspaper pages, and the proforma headed "SPECIMEN FORM FOR CHANGE OF NAME OF MINOR" with the parent as applicant. The parent signs; the child signs nothing. Where only one parent signs, a custody or guardianship order is attached.

Government fee commonly Rs 1,700, on BharatKosh, revised each financial year. For a current JAC student we advise publishing before the result is declared, because boards are far stricter afterwards.

Surname Change After Marriage in Jharkhand

The service we most often tell people they do not need.

Usually no gazette

For a surname-only change, Aadhaar and PAN accept the registered marriage certificate alone, and Passport Seva treats it as a re-issue with no proof beyond the form. Under the RBI rule, your old-name Aadhaar stays valid KYC when shown with the State Government marriage certificate.

A gazette when

Your given name is also changing, your documents disagreed before the marriage, or a specific institution has asked for a gazette in writing. Then the affidavit names the maiden name, the married name and the date of marriage, and the certificate is attached.

What we deliver

First, a written answer on whether you need a gazette. If not, the update checklist for Aadhaar, PAN and passport with the certificate. If yes, the full gazette file at the adult fee.

Reverting to a Maiden Name After Divorce in Jharkhand

Standard proof

A certified copy of the decree is what Aadhaar, PAN and Passport Seva accept for going back to the name you held before marriage. The passport form needs nothing more.

Gazette as fallback

Only where the decree does not record the name you are reverting to, or where you are adopting a wholly new name rather than the old one.

What we deliver

A written route check, the update checklist with the decree, and the gazette file only if the fallback applies. Courts do not publish this for you.

Surname Change in Jharkhand: Adding, Dropping or Changing a Surname

Fits this case

Adding a surname where your records carry only a first name, dropping a caste or community surname, or taking a surname unconnected to marriage. All three are changes that exist on no document you hold, so the Central Gazette is the instrument.

Does not fit

A surname spelt two ways by two clerks. Hembrom and Hembram, Tirkey and Tirki, Kujur and Kujoor are the same surname. That is a correction against your Class 10 certificate, or a public notice if the register itself is wrong. And a married surname is usually the marriage certificate, not a gazette.

What we deliver

A written answer on which of the three it is, then the right file: the gazette change of name at commonly Rs 1,100, the public notice at commonly Rs 1,350, or the counter correction with no gazette at all.

A Jharkhand-specific note. Where records show only a first name because the school register was filled that way, adding the family surname is common and the gazette handles it cleanly. Decide the exact Roman spelling first, because Aadhaar allows only two name updates in a lifetime.

Government Employee Name Change in Jharkhand

Fits this case

Central Government employees, including railway, coal and steel PSU staff and central police forces posted in Jharkhand, and State Government employees whose establishment section asks for a deed alongside the gazette.

The extra paper

A deed of change of name under Ministry of Home Affairs Office Memorandum No. 190016/1/87-Estt.(A) dated 12 March 1987, reciting former name, designation and place of employment, signed in the new name and commonly witnessed by two Gazetted officers of the same Department.

What we deliver

The deed in the format your department confirms in writing, the gazette file, and the application through your office so the service book is attested by the Head of Office. Publication is at the employee's own expense.

Ask your establishment section which instrument it will act on before spending anything. The Jharkhand Gazette does not publish personal notices, so the Central Gazette is what the file carries.

Father's or Mother's Name Correction on Your Documents in Jharkhand

Fits this case

A parent's name written differently across your JAC certificate, Aadhaar and other records. Recruitment boards list a father's name mismatch as its own rejection reason, so this matters for jobs.

Two anchors

Your parent's own documents establish what his name is. Your Class 10 certificate establishes what your records are judged against. They can disagree. Where several children are affected, it is cheaper for the parent to publish one notice than for each child to patch around it.

What we deliver

A public notice that corrects your name and your parent's name in the same notice where useful, or the parent's own notice covering every certificate. Note that Aadhaar has no father's name field; a parent appears only in the optional care-of line.

Aadhaar, PAN, Bank and Passport Name Update After the Gazette

Doing this in the wrong order turns a four week job into a four month one.

Record updates after the Gazette in the order Jharkhandnamechange.com runs them
OrderRecordFee and note
1Aadhaar, at a Seva Kendra in your districtRs 50 to Rs 75 per attempt, not refunded on rejection. Name can be updated twice in a lifetime. Gazette address should match the Aadhaar address.
2PAN correctionRs 72 or Rs 107 depending on dispatch. The PAN number never changes.
3Bank accountsFree. Banks check the Aadhaar and PAN pair, so both must agree first.
4Passport re-issue, Ranchi PSK or a POPSKPassport Seva fee. Needs the gazette plus two documents already in the new name. The passport number changes and old visas do not carry over.
5Voter ID (Form 8) and driving licenceVoter ID free; DL through Sarathi at the RTO that holds the licence, number unchanged.
6EPFO, UAN, insurance, NPSSelf-serve where the UAN is post 1 October 2017 and Aadhaar-validated. Nominations updated separately.

We run these for you in this order, or send you the checklist to run yourself. Either way the order does not change.

Name Change in Voter ID, Driving Licence, Bank, Insurance, Ration Card, Caste and Property Records in Jharkhand

Each record has its own office and its own proof. The gazette supports these applications; it never replaces the office's own procedure.

Where each Jharkhand record is corrected after a name change, and the proof it wants
RecordWhere it is correctedProof it wants
Voter IDForm 8 on the Election Commission portal or through the ERO for your constituency. Free. The old EPIC is returned.Updated Aadhaar or the gazette
Driving licence and RCSarathi for the licence, at the RTO that holds it, Aadhaar e-KYC; Vahan for the RC. The licence number does not change.Updated Aadhaar; gazette for a full change
Bank recordsYour branch, after Aadhaar and PAN agree. Under the RBI rule your old-name Aadhaar stays valid KYC when shown with the marriage certificate or the gazette.Gazette or State marriage certificate, updated PAN
LIC and insuranceThe policy servicing branch; nominations are updated separately and are the thing people forget.Gazette or marriage certificate, updated ID
Ration cardThe Food, Public Distribution and Consumer Affairs Department's Aahar Jharkhand portal or the block supply office, for each family member named.Updated Aadhaar of the member
Caste, residence, income and EWS certificatesApplied through the JharSewa e-District portal and issued by the competent revenue officer for your block or sub-division. A corrected certificate is usually a fresh issue, not an amendment.Updated Aadhaar, the gazette, and the earlier certificate
OBC certificateSame JharSewa route. Check whether you need the state format or the central format before applying; they are different documents.As above
Property documentsJamabandi and mutation through the Circle Officer on the state land records portal; a registered deed is corrected by a rectification deed at the Sub-Registrar.Gazette, updated Aadhaar, the existing record
Share certificate and dematThe company's registrar and transfer agent for physical shares; your depository participant's KYC for demat.Gazette or marriage certificate, updated PAN
Portal names change. The offices above are the ones that hold the records; confirm the current portal or counter for your district before applying, or send us the record and we will check it for you.

Birth Certificate and JAC Certificate Correction in Jharkhand: Advice, Not a Gazette

Two services where the honest answer is a different office.

Birth certificate

A spelling mistake or wrong parent's name on a birth certificate is a Registrar correction under Section 15 of the Registration of Births and Deaths Act, 1969, at the office that holds the register: the Ranchi Municipal Corporation for a city birth, the Nagar Parishad or Nagar Panchayat for a smaller town, the block registrar for a village. A name never entered goes under Section 14. A gazette never updates the register. For an adult with a gazette, the realistic outcome at the Registrar is an annotation against the entry, which must be asked for by name.

JAC certificate

The Jharkhand Academic Council corrects a Class 10 or 12 certificate against the school's admission register, through the school, with its own form and fee. Get a certified register extract first. If the register carries the same wrong spelling, there is nothing to correct against and the public notice above becomes the instrument. Ask whether the school still holds the original admission form; it sometimes differs from the register and reopens the clean route.

No gazette changes a date of birth. If someone quotes you a gazette for that, they are selling something that does not work. We will tell you which Registrar or board route applies and quote nothing we cannot deliver.

Which Name Change Route Do You Need in Jharkhand?

Not every name change goes through the Gazette. A clerical error is fixed at the source office. Use this table before you spend anything, and see which steps can be done from a phone on the name change online page.

Which route applies to each situation for a Jharkhand resident, and the proof each needs
Your situationCorrect routeUsual proof
A wholly new name, by choiceCentral Gazette change of nameAffidavit, two newspaper pages, Part IV proforma
Surname change after marriageUsually no Gazette. The marriage certificate is what Aadhaar, PAN, the passport office, banks and the RTO ask forRegistered marriage certificate
Name misprinted on a JAC or university certificateThe issuing office against its register; a PUBLIC NOTICE only if the register carries the same errorClass 10 certificate, register extract
Clerical error in a birth certificateRegistrar correction under Section 15 of the RBD Act, 1969Supporting ID and records
Name on Aadhaar, PAN or passportUpdate at the issuing authority, in orderGazette or the supporting document
Surname spelt two ways across documentsCorrection against the anchor document; one-and-the-same-person affidavit for banks and employersClass 10 certificate, affidavit
Government employeeDepartmental deed plus the Central GazetteDeed under the 1987 MHA memorandum
One route Jharkhand does not have. Bihar, West Bengal and Karnataka run a state gazette route for personal notices. Jharkhand does not; the Jharkhand Gazette carries Government notifications only. Every gazette on this page is the Gazette of India, filed in Delhi.

You Probably Need a Sequence, Not a Single Service

The list above is twenty-eight services. Almost nobody needs one of them. What you have is a situation, and each situation is a chain in a particular order, because each step is the proof for the next.

Common situations in Jharkhand and the sequence of services each one needs
Your situationThe chain, in orderThe thing people get wrong
Married, taking a new surnameMarriage certificate, then Aadhaar, PAN, bank, passport, the restBuying a gazette first. Most offices want the certificate, not a gazette.
Divorced, going back to your maiden nameDecree, then Aadhaar, PAN, bank, passportAssuming the decree changes the name by itself. It is only the proof.
A genuinely new name, by choiceAffidavit, newspapers, Gazette, then Aadhaar, PAN, bank, passport, certificatesUpdating one document and stopping. A half-finished chain causes every problem people blame on the process.
Surname spelt differently on JAC certificate and AadhaarDecide the anchor spelling, correct the odd record at its office, or public notice if the register is wrong, then AadhaarPaying for a change of name when it is a correction, and spending one of the two Aadhaar updates on the wrong spelling.
Wrong name on a child's birth certificateRegistrar correction, then school records, then AadhaarGoing to the Gazette. A clerical error in a birth certificate is a Registrar matter under the 1969 Act.
Name on a degree does not match your passportGazette, then the board or university endorsement, then keep both togetherExpecting a reprinted degree. Most universities issue a linking letter instead, and that is what employers accept.
Central job verification in three weeks, father's name mismatchedPublic notice quoting each certificate, then Aadhaar and PAN so the panel sees one nameLetting each sibling fix it separately when one notice by the father covers everyone.
Government employee changing nameDeed, then Central Gazette, then service book, then personal documentsTreating the service record like any other document. It has its own rule.
Why Aadhaar sits so early in every chain. Every other office reads the name on your Aadhaar. An Aadhaar that already agrees with your claim turns each later application into a formality. But UIDAI allows only two name updates in a lifetime, not two a year, two ever, so settle the exact spelling before you file the first one.

What Happens If a Name Change Application Is Rejected?

No competing service page for Jharkhand explains this. It is the thing people most want to know before handing over money, so here it is by document.

What to do when a name change application is rejected, by document
Where it was rejectedWhat you can actually do
Gazette file returned by the DepartmentNearly always curable: a spelling that does not match, a proforma signed in the new name, one witness, a cutting instead of a page, "hitherto known as" wording used for a correction. Fix and re-file. There is no appeal to exhaust because nothing has been decided against you. The fee already paid is not refunded, so the second file must be right.
Voter ID (Form 8)If the ERO considered your documents and still refused, that is an order, and Section 24 of the Representation of the People Act, 1950 gives an appeal to the District Magistrate and then the Chief Electoral Officer, within fifteen days. Check which kind of refusal it was before simply re-applying.
AadhaarRe-submit at a Seva Kendra with the corrected document set. The fee per attempt is not refunded, and a rejected request should not be re-filed carelessly because of the two-updates-a-lifetime limit. Beyond the limit a UIDAI Regional Office exception route exists but is slow and rarely granted.
PANAlmost always a mismatch with Aadhaar. Fix Aadhaar first, then re-file. Re-filing PAN against an unchanged Aadhaar produces the same rejection.
Birth certificateA Registrar refusal has its own route under the Registration of Births and Deaths Act, including delayed registration and the Magistrate's order under Section 13(3) where a name was never entered. This is the one where the correct next step is worth asking about before acting.
JAC or universityUsually a documentary gap rather than a refusal on merits. Ask, in writing, exactly which document they want; that question resolves most of these. If they say the register itself carries the error, the public notice route opens.
PassportCommonly the two supporting documents in the new name were missing. Update Aadhaar and PAN, then re-apply. The Passport Seva grievance portal handles disputed refusals.
The habit that protects you. Check status weekly while anything is pending and keep the screenshot. Several of these routes run on a deadline from the date of the order, not from the day you noticed it, and a monthly check can lose you an appeal window you never knew had opened.

Name Change Service Terms Explained for Jharkhand

The words used across the services above, each defined so it stands on its own.

Change of name notice
The Part IV proforma for adopting a new name, worded "hitherto known as ... shall hereafter be known as", signed in the old name with two witnesses. Government fee commonly Rs 1,100 for an adult.
Public notice
The Part IV proforma for a name wrongly written on certificates. It names each certificate and quotes the wrong spelling exactly as printed, then states the correct name. Government fee commonly Rs 1,350.
Minor specimen form
The proforma headed "SPECIMEN FORM FOR CHANGE OF NAME OF MINOR", where a parent or guardian is the applicant and the child signs nothing. Government fee commonly Rs 1,700.
Anchor document
The record every other record is judged against when spellings differ. For most people in Jharkhand it is the JAC Class 10 certificate.
One-and-the-same-person affidavit
A sworn statement that two spellings on two properly issued documents refer to one person. Accepted by banks, employers and colleges; usually not by boards, passport counters or recruitment panels.
Six no-gazette categories
The Aadhaar updates that need only a supporting document under the UIDAI SOP of 28 October 2021: typographical, transliteration, regional language, marriage or divorce or adoption, initials, and name order.
Deed of change of name
The Government employee's instrument under the Ministry of Home Affairs Office Memorandum of 12 March 1987, signed in the new name, commonly witnessed by two Gazetted officers, filed so the service book is updated.
Registrar correction
A correction to a birth record under Section 15 of the Registration of Births and Deaths Act, 1969, at the Municipal Corporation, Nagar Parishad, Nagar Panchayat or block registrar that holds the register. Not a gazette matter.
Linking letter
What most universities issue instead of reprinting a degree after a name change: a letter stating that the graduate named on the degree and the person named in the gazette are the same. Employers accept the pair.
Record update order
Aadhaar, then PAN, then bank, then passport, then voter ID and driving licence, then EPFO and insurance, then education, ration, caste and property records. Each step is the proof for the next.
BharatKosh
The Non-Tax Receipt Portal at bharatkosh.gov.in, the only channel for the Central Gazette fee, paid in the applicant's own name. Fees are revised each financial year and are non-refundable.
Jharkhand Gazette
The State Government's weekly gazette, printed at the Government Press in Doranda, Ranchi. It publishes Government notifications and has no route for a personal change of name.

Questions About Our Name Change Services in Jharkhand

Which name change service do I need?+
It depends on whether the name you want already exists on a document you hold. If it does and one record is odd, it is a correction at that office. If it exists on nothing, it is a Central Gazette change of name. If a certificate is misprinted and the issuing office cannot fix it, it is a public notice. Send one scan and we tell you which.
Do you publish in the Jharkhand Gazette?+
No, and neither does anyone else. The Jharkhand Gazette, printed at the Government Press in Doranda, Ranchi, carries Government notifications and has no route for a personal name change. Every gazette service on this page is published in Part IV of the Gazette of India from Delhi.
What is the difference between a change of name and a public notice?+
A change of name says you have adopted a new name and uses "hitherto known as" wording. A public notice says your name was wrongly written on a certificate and quotes the wrong version exactly, then states the correct one. They are different proformas with different fees, commonly Rs 1,100 and Rs 1,350, and using the wrong one gets the file returned.
How much do your services cost?+
The Government fee is commonly Rs 1,100 for an adult, Rs 1,700 for a minor and Rs 1,350 for a public notice, on BharatKosh, revised each financial year. Newspapers and notary are passed on at actual cost. Our service charge is quoted per case and always shown as a separate line. Call 9540005002 for a fixed quote.
Do I need a gazette to change my surname after marriage?+
Usually not. For a surname-only change, Aadhaar and PAN accept the registered marriage certificate alone and Passport Seva needs nothing beyond the form. A gazette applies only where your given name also changes, your documents disagreed before the marriage, or an institution has asked for one in writing.
Can you correct my birth certificate through the gazette?+
No, and we will not sell that. A birth record is corrected by the Registrar under Section 15 of the Registration of Births and Deaths Act, 1969 at the office that holds the register. A gazette never updates the register. We tell you the right office and, where a gazette is genuinely also needed for a change going forward, quote that separately.
Can you fix my JAC certificate?+
The Jharkhand Academic Council corrects a certificate against the school's admission register, through the school. We help you get the register extract and the application right. If the register itself carries the wrong spelling, the public notice service is the instrument, and we handle that.
How long does each service take?+
Any gazette service is commonly 30 to 45 days to publication, 3 to 7 weeks end to end. An affidavit alone is done in a day or two, newspaper notices in a week including page collection. Record updates after publication depend on each office; Aadhaar first, then PAN, bank and passport.
Do you submit the file as my agent?+
No. The Department of Publication accepts applications only in the applicant's own name, in person or by post. We prepare, check and deliver the file in your name from our Delhi office. Any provider claiming to submit as your agent is describing something the Department does not allow.
Can I buy only the affidavit or only the newspaper notice?+
Yes. The affidavit on its own is useful as a one-and-the-same-person affidavit for banks, employers and colleges. Two newspaper notices on their own are accepted by Passport Seva as an alternative to the gazette for a change of name. We will tell you honestly whether the standalone paper will be accepted where you need it.
What do Government employees need that others do not?+
A deed of change of name under the Ministry of Home Affairs Office Memorandum of 12 March 1987, signed in the new name and commonly witnessed by two Gazetted officers of the same Department, filed through your own office so the service book is updated. Ask your establishment section which instrument it accepts before paying anything.
Do you handle the Aadhaar, PAN and passport updates too?+
Yes, in the correct order: Aadhaar first, then PAN, bank, passport, voter ID and driving licence, then EPFO and insurance. Aadhaar is Rs 50 to Rs 75 per attempt and allows a name update twice in a lifetime; PAN is Rs 72 or Rs 107; the passport re-issue needs two documents already in the new name.
Can a Jharkhand native living abroad use your services?+
Yes. The affidavit is attested at the Indian mission where you live and the newspapers still circulate in Jharkhand if that is the address on your documents. A higher Government fee applies to applicants outside India; we confirm the current figure before filing.
Is there a service you will refuse?+
Yes. A gazette to fix a birth certificate or a date of birth, a Jharkhand Gazette personal notice, a gazette for a surname-only marriage change that the certificate already covers, and any name change meant to defraud someone or hide a liability.
